For best gaming performance and compatibility you'll want to use Nvidia's reference drivers over Asus's OEM ones. However, you might want to resort to Asus's drivers if you use TV-out, since as far as I know, Asus GF2MX uses Chrontel TV encoder chip which differs from Nvidia's reference design TV-chip, Brooktree.

Detonator3 drivers (any official build, 6.18 or 6.31) certainly are the best choise speed-wise, but seeing that you have a KT133-based motherboard, you'll have to be mentally prepared to go back to 5.xx-series Detonators for stability reasons until Nvidia get's their act together conserning VIA chipset driver compatibility. :)

6.18 and 6.31 releases were unstable on my system (below, in sig) at all AGP speeds and configs, whereas 5.30's run like charm with all bells n' whistles enabled.
